Night-shift staff: Floor 4 of the Tellhaven Building opens this week. After 21:00, access is via the rear stairwell only; the lifts are locked out overnight during the settling period. Complete a walk-through of the new floor once per shift and log it. The stairwell keypad accepts the code below.

badge for yahop-fawep: bdg-XBKXI-68071

## v2.8.1 — Connection pooling overhaul

Swapped out the hand-rolled pool in Quillbase for the new Tidewater pooler. Max connections now scale with replica count instead of being hardcoded to 40 (yes, really, for three years). Idle connections get recycled after 90 seconds, which fixed the ghost-connection buildup we kept seeing after deploys. If you're debugging pool exhaustion, check the new `pool_saturation` gauge first — it would have saved us a week. Questions about why we made these choices should go to the engineer who led the migration.

signatory, kahip-tadug: Rusox Jorius Casdor

Subject: New owner for monthly partitioning

Hi all — welcome to the new folks! Quick note: the monthly table-partitioning jobs on the Amberstack warehouse are moving to a new owner. That includes the rollover scripts and the retention sweeps. If a partition job fails or a rollover looks off, your contact is the person below.

account owner for bahif-yageg: Eliath Ulair Quenvan Kasok

Hi Tomas, handing over the Greenfell wiki's role-based access work. The new contractor group has read access to all spaces except Finance and Legal; edit rights require explicit grant per space. Watch the nightly sync job — if it stalls, permissions revert to read-only and people will file tickets. Logs are under the access-sync dashboard. Full runbook is linked from the wiki admin page. For grant requests, write to the access team.

escalation mailbox, kaweg-kahif: druwyn.sordor@nelvroworks.corp